CHRISTMAS MESSAGE BY HIS EXCELLENCY THE GOVERNOR MR. JOHN DUNCAN, OBE

Logon to vibesbvi.com... British Virgin Islands News 
By: BVI, Press Release

    Thursday, December 25, 2014 - Christmas is special time of year. It is a time where Christians across the world celebrate of the birth of Jesus Christ. A time when families and friends from all parts of society gather together to reaffirm those special human ties that bind us together.  

     

    Christmas is not just a time to think of just family and friends, but also of those that are less fortunate than we are and how we can make a positive change in their lives. To quote Leo Buscagalia, “Too often we underestimate the power of a touch, a smile, a kind word, a listening ear, an honest compliment, or the smallest act of caring, all of which have the potential to turn a life around.”

     

    I would like to take this opportunity to pay tribute to the many organisations and individuals in the BVI who contribute their time, energy, and skills for the betterment of society. To the Rotary club, the Lions Club, the BVI Red Cross, VISAR, the Diabetes Association, HIV/AIDS Foundation, the Humane Society, the Family Support Network  and all those who have supported these groups through fund-raising or donations.

     

    I would also like to acknowledge and thank those in uniformed organisations such as the Scouts, Guides, Boys and Girls Brigade and Cadet Corps for all the community work they do. The values of giving, sharing, and caring are a part of what makes the BVI special. It is important that we recognise and celebrate those who uphold these values.

     

    I encourage each and every one of us to be thankful and appreciative for our many blessings. Thankful to the almighty for his faithful watch over the BVI and that we once again emerged safely through the Hurricane season. Thankful to all those who work in disaster management, the emergency services, the health care professionals, law enforcement agencies, educators, churches, volunteers and others who help to ensure that the BVI remains safe and if the worst happens that we are ready to respond to the needs of our people.   

     

    This will be the first Christmas that my family and I will spend in the Virgin Islands our new home. We would like to say a personal thank you to the people of the BVI for the warmth of your welcome and your hospitality over the past few months.

     

     May I conclude by wishing all those in the Territory for Christmas -Virgin Islanders, residents, temporary visitors and holiday makers-a very Merry Christmas and a safe and prosperous 2015.
